Summary

Children of powerful and wealthy parents are vanishing. It's serial kidnapping on an international scale, and the kidnappers are calling all the shots. It started in the UK with the disappearances of PJ Scott, only son of the world's highest paid film star, and Hunter Driscoll, whose Irish father is a high tech billionaire. Then it spread to the US and Europe, with no end in sight. Having eliminated the possibility of terrorists, and with no real clues, Scotland Yard is rapidly running out of options, and the clock is ticking.

Pretty good

Would you recommend this book to a friend? Why or why not?

Yeah. It was decent enough - it fell a little short at the end, though, with how abruptly things came to a close.

What does Nano Nagle bring to the story that you wouldn’t experience if you had only read the book?

Nagle did a good job at distinguishing the voices and on the narration/exposition parts of the story.

When children of very wealthy families are kidnapped from different parts of the world, they are taken to a secret remote location. Circumstances cause them to forget their privileged lives and join together to fight for their freedom and survival. There are stories lingering behind the main storyline, that keeps the listener thinking. The ending almost seemed rushed................or maybe not. I will look for more from this author.



The narration was well done.The characters were well portrayed. The voicing was easy to listen to.
